3D CBCT Imaging

What Is 3D CBCT Imaging?

3D CBCT (Cone Beam CT) imaging is an advanced type of dental scan that allows us to see your teeth, bone, and surrounding structures in three dimensions. This gives us a much more complete and accurate picture than traditional X-rays.

Why It Matters for Your Care

More Accurate Diagnosis
Unlike standard X-rays, 3D imaging lets us clearly see areas that may be hidden or overlapping. This helps us better identify bone loss, infections, and other concerns.

Better Understanding of Complex Areas
For areas like the back teeth, where multiple roots are involved, CBCT helps us evaluate how the bone is affected and determine the best treatment approach.

Precise Implant Planning
If you need a dental implant, CBCT allows us to measure your bone and carefully plan placement—while avoiding important structures like nerves and sinuses.

Customized Treatment Planning
With a detailed 3D view, we can design treatments that are tailored specifically to your needs, especially when rebuilding or regenerating bone.

How It Benefits You

Greater Accuracy
We can diagnose and plan treatment with a level of precision similar to what we would see during surgery—before any procedure begins.

More Comfortable, Minimally Invasive Care
Better planning often means less invasive procedures and more predictable outcomes.

Better Healing Monitoring
We can track how your bone is healing after procedures like grafting to ensure everything is progressing as expected.

When Is CBCT Used?

CBCT is typically used for more complex cases where traditional X-rays don’t provide enough detail. For routine exams, standard X-rays are still the most appropriate and efficient option.
